The Chancellor is set to reiterate the Government’s commitment to delivering an equivalent to the £400 energy bill discount in Northern Ireland. She said she will press him over that scheme being extended to Northern Ireland, but said the quickest solution would be a functioning government at Stormont. The Assembly is currently unable to fully function due to protest action by the DUP demanding the UK Government acts over unionist concerns around the Northern Ireland Protocol. Speaking ahead of his visit, Mr Zahawi said the Government is absolutely committed to helping households in Northern Ireland with their fuel bills. “We will continue to help support families in Northern Ireland through the global pressures we are all facing.”
